预览加载中,请您耐心等待几秒...
1/3
2/3
3/3

在线预览结束,喜欢就下载吧,查找使用更方便

如果您无法下载资料,请参考说明:

1、部分资料下载需要金币,请确保您的账户上有足够的金币

2、已购买过的文档,再次下载不重复扣费

3、资料包下载后请先用软件解压,在使用对应软件打开

片上网络的网络分配与服务质量研究 随着移动通信和互联网技术的不断发展,片上网络作为一种新型芯片架构,正逐渐成为科学研究、工业生产和日常生活中不可或缺的一部分。片上网络通过将多个功能模块集成到同一片芯片上,实现了高效的数据传输和处理能力,大大提高了系统的集成度、性能和可靠性。而网络分配和服务质量则是片上网络的重要问题之一,本文将从片上网络的定义、发展现状和存在的问题,阐述网络分配和服务质量的研究现状及未来发展趋势。 一、片上网络的定义和发展现状 片上网络(System-on-Chip,以下简称SoC)是指将CPU、内存、I/O接口、逻辑器件、模拟器件和其他一些数字IP集成到一块单一芯片上的技术。片上网络是处理器和电子系统集成发展的产物,它的发展历经了三个层次,即芯片集成、体系结构集成和应用集成。 芯片集成时代主要解决的问题是芯片上集成的器件数量,使芯片的规模逐渐扩大。体系结构集成时代则是将原来分散在不同芯片上的处理器、外围设备和通信模块集合到同一块芯片上,进一步实现规模化集成。应用集成时代则是以复杂的应用需求为导向,集成了更多的外设器件和模块,能够实现像数字信号处理应用、多媒体应用、物联网应用等多样化的应用场景。随着SoC技术的发展,出现了一些在嵌入式市场上公认的SoC平台,例如ARMCortexA8/A9/A15/A57、QualcommSnapdragon、SamsungExynos等,这些平台都充分考虑了网络分配和服务质量的问题。 二、片上网络存在的问题 由于片上网络技术的发展需要研究者对于各种技术进行整合,所以片上网络存在以下问题。 1.芯片设计复杂度高:在片上网络中,多个节点需要通过网络互连,形成一个复杂的芯片结构。这就要求设计者在设计时需要考虑到网络拓扑结构、信号传输和阻塞等因素,增加了芯片设计的复杂度。 2.网络分配、路由算法和交换机设计:在片上网络中,网络分配、路由算法和交换机设计是影响网络性能的三个关键因素,同时也是片上网络中最具挑战性的问题。有效的网络分配和路由算法可以优化网络性能,减少延迟,提高网络吞吐量。而交换机设计则是保证网络传输正常进行的关键。不同的应用场景需要采用不同的方案来解决这些问题,因此网络分配和服务质量的研究成为了重点关注的领域。 3.资源管理问题:片上网络中涉及的器件类型较多,如何合理管理这些资源,使得在多个节点之间进行数据传输时能够达到较好的性能,也是一个重要的问题。当前的解决方案是采用资源共享技术,但如何更好地实现资源共享和分配,仍是需要进一步探索的问题。 三、网络分配和服务质量的研究现状 网络分配和服务质量研究的主要目标是实现在片上网络中有效地分配网络带宽和优化网络性能,同时还要优化服务质量、降低时延和提高网络吞吐量。 1.带宽分配方案:片上网络中的带宽分配问题解决方案包括静态和动态两种。静态带宽分配需要预测应用的带宽需求,为应用程序分配带宽进行隔离,并保证设备的带宽不超过分配的带宽。而动态带宽分配则是根据实际应用的带宽需求对资源进行动态分配。 2.路由算法:路由算法的目的是尽可能地减少网络延迟,让数据能够及时传递,这有利于优化网络性能。现有的路由算法主要包括基于分组的路由算法、基于时间的路由算法、基于路径的路由算法等。 3.交换机设计:为了实现在片上网络中的良好传输,需要设计合适的交换机。目前主要的交换机设计方案包括电路交换和分组交换两种。电路交换适合于固定带宽需求较大的应用,而分组交换适用于数据传输要求更为灵活的应用。 四、未来发展趋势 片上网络虽然在网络分配和服务质量的研究方面已经取得了不少进展,但仍存在一些需要解决的问题,比如路由算法和交换机设计等。未来,随着芯片集成度的不断提升,片上网络将进一步发挥其潜力,实现更高效、更快速的数据传输和处理,为智能物联网、云计算和5G网络等应用提供更好的支持。 总之,随着片上网络技术的不断成熟和应用场景的不断扩大,网络分配和服务质量的研究已经成为片上网络研究的重点领域。在未来的研究中,需要加强对网络分配和服务质量方面的研究,以实现片上网络的应用与发展。